St Barths

Between Christmas and New Year, the tiny French island of St Barths hosts  a phalanx of movie stars, models, and music moguls who enjoy a fast-paced social whirl on fabulous yachts and at windswept villas. Things slow down the rest of the year when the island revels in both the relaxed charm of the Caribbean and the sophistication of France, with miles of unspoiled beaches, clear azure waters, and breathtaking views.

Essentials

01 Getting there - don’t even think about taking the ferry from St Martin. Take the puddle jumpers (Air Caraibes, WinAir, St Bart’s Commuter).
02 St Barths is polyglot, with French as the official language, but English is widely spoken.
03 The local currency is the euro but dollars are accepted everywhere.
04 Mini Coopers and small electric cars are popular and better for the narrow roads.
05 Take a walking tour of Gustavia (named after a Swedish king).
